The year 2008 was a watershed moment for Kink.com. Founded by Peter Acworth in 1997, the company had grown into “one of the most successful producers in the field of BDSM pornography”. By 2008, it had already acquired the historic San Francisco Armory, which became both a production studio and a pilgrimage site for fetish enthusiasts.
